La Amistad- Friendship

Reconciliarse- to make up

Perdonar- to forgive

Celoso(a)- jealous

Chismear- to gossip

Chismoso(a)- gossiper

Comprensivo(a)- understanding

Confiar- to trust

Considerado(a)- considerate

Contar con- to count on

Criticar- criticize

Desconfiar- mistrust

La Discusión- argument

Entrometido(a)- nosy

Hacer un Cumplido- to compliment

Honesto(a)- honest

Increíble- incredible

¡No Faltaba Más! Don’t mention it!

Pensar en sí mismo(a)- to think about oneself

Posponer- to postpone

¡Qué Raro!- How strange!

¡Qué va!- No way!

Tener Celos- to be jealous

Tener en Común- to have in common

Cortés- courteous

Descortés- impolite

Estupendo(a)- stupendous

Insoportable Unbearable

Presumido(a)- conceited

Tímido(a)- shy

Tolerante- tolerant

La billetera- wallet

Enterarse de- to find out about

Darse cuenta de …- to realize

Apoyar- to support

Olvidar- to forget
